Key ceremony checklist — Crashfunnel pipeline

[ ] Step 6: Before you approve this PR, confirm the new signing key for the Crashfunnel crash-report uploader was generated during Thursday's ceremony with two witnesses from the Opaline team. Verify the sealed backup was tested with a dry-run restore. The recovery passphrase agreed at the ceremony is recorded below.

vault phrase of yaguf-hahaf = druath-holix

### Runbook: Gatecount Release Steps

Before approving a release of the Harrowfield turnstile counter service, confirm the reconciliation job matches gate totals against the manual tally fixtures, and that the debounce window remains 350ms. Any change to pulse deduplication requires sign-off from operations. Once checks pass, the reviewer signs the release manifest using the key provided below.

deploy key for kagup-bawig: bky9_ZMq28eTw9

**Action item (PM-214, Coldvault archival):** Automate archiving of cold storage buckets older than the retention cutoff. Manual sweeps missed two regions last quarter and blew the storage budget. Owner: infra rotation. Sweep cadence, batch size, and age thresholds must be config-driven, not hardcoded, so on-call can tune under load. Dry-run mode required before first prod run. Proposed defaults for review at sync are below.

limits module of fahog-kahop:
CAPS = {
    "fraeth": 189,
    "drumir": 842,
}